What is an Island Extractor Hood?

An island extractor hood, also called an island range Cooker Hood For Island, is a type of ventilation system that is suspended above a kitchen island cooktop, where cooking occurs. Unlike traditional wall-mounted hoods, which are attached to walls, island hoods hang from the ceiling, offering unobstructed views and ensuring efficient ventilation for all kinds of cooking activities.

Advantages of Island Extractor Hoods

Island extractor hoods offer a wide variety of benefits:

  1. Enhanced Air Quality: They efficiently remove smoke, steam, and cooking smells, promoting a much healthier kitchen environment.
  2. Visual Appeal: Available in different designs and surfaces, island hoods can serve as a stunning centerpiece in open-concept kitchen areas.
  3. Versatility: Many models feature versatile ventilation options, dealing with both ducted and ductless setups.
  4. Sound Reduction: Advanced technology in modern extractor hoods typically reduces functional sound, enabling for a pleasant cooking experience.
  5. Lighting: Many island hoods are equipped with built-in lights that brighten the cooking location, improving presence throughout meal preparation.

Types of Island Extractor Hoods

When choosing an island extractor hood, you will come across several types. Here's a short overview:

TypeDescription
DuctedVentilation system that requires ductwork to channel air outside the house.
DuctlessUtilizes filters to clean up the air before recirculating it back into the kitchen; suitable for apartments.
ConvertibleCan work as both ducted and ductless, providing flexibility based on the kitchen design.
IntegratedConstructed straight into cabinets or lighting, using a sleek, unobtrusive style.
Wall-mountedAlthough not standard island hoods, some wall-mounted hoods can be installed in a manner that serves kitchen islands.

Setup Considerations

When installing an island extractor hood, there are a number of crucial elements to think about:

  • Height: The hood needs to be installed at a height of 28 to 30 inches above the cooktop to successfully catch smoke and smells.
  • Ventilation: Ensure proper ducting is readily available if selecting a ducted model, especially in homes with complicated layouts.
  • Airflow Capacity: Choose a hood with enough CFM (cubic feet per minute) score to suit the cooking appliance. As a guideline of thumb, increase the BTUs of your cooktop by 1.5 to figure out the required CFM.
  • Power Supply: Verify that electrical circuitry fulfills the Pendant Cooker Hood's operational requirements. Speak with a service technician if modification is needed.

Upkeep Tips for Island Extractor Hoods

Appropriate upkeep makes sure the longevity and performance of your island extractor hood. Follow these tips:

  1. Regular Cleaning: Clean the exterior surface areas and the grease filters regular monthly. Many filters can be cleaned in warm, soapy water.
  2. Inspect Light Fixtures: Inspect and change bulbs as needed to make sure the cooking location is well-lit.
  3. Examine for Duct Blockages: If using a ducted system, periodically inspect ducts for obstructions to make sure optimum air flow.
  4. Screen Noise Levels: If your hood starts to make unusual sounds, look for loose parts or debris within the system.
  5. Arrange Professional Maintenance: Consider having an expert check and service your hood each year to attend to any prospective issues.

Frequently asked questions

What is the ideal CFM for an island extractor hood?

The ideal CFM depends on your cooktop's BTU. For most home cooking, a variety of 600 to 1200 CFM is suggested, depending upon the intensity of your cooking habits.

Can I install an island extractor hood myself?

While DIY setup is possible for those with experience, having a professional install your island hood is a good idea to ensure optimal performance and security.

Are ductless island extractor hoods efficient?

Ductless hoods can be reliable in getting rid of smoke and smells when equipped with high-quality filters, but they may not be as effective as ducted versions in aerating hot air.
